Usb hid host driver for windows

Its straight forward concept allows you to build usb host applications in minutes. The windows hid driver invalidates any incoming packet if the reports data size does not match the length of the sent data iow the size within the report descriptor. I already tried that, the problem is windows never can find a proper driver. I am trying to establish communication using an acer iconia a500 tablet running android 3. Hid compliant device dri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. If you cannot find the right driver for your device, you can request the driver. The corresponding inbox driver was introduced in windows 2000 and has been available in all operating systems since then. Asus usb drivers download for windows 10, 8, 7, xp, vista. The ahid library is a dynamic link library dll and can be used with many programming languages.

This driver has been enhanced to include new classes of hid devices from touchpads and keyboards to sensors and vendor specific device types. Usb device class drivers included in windows microsoft docs. This service also exists in windows 7, 8, vista and xp startup type. The following picture shows an exemplary connection of the development board and the usb host computer. Usb miniport driver for input devices by microsoft corporation. Hello, today i want to introduse my usb hid host driver for windows. It also specifies how the hid class driver should extract data from usb devices. Compatibility with all commonlyused operating systems windows 7vistaxp, mac os x, linux.

You will recognize it by the yellow exclamation mark next to its name. Most modern computer operating systems include generic usb audio class 1. Hidmaker software suite from trace systems is an option. For more information, see usb hostside drivers in windows. You can use windows builtin hid human interface device drivers to communicate with devices that. In the device manager, find the problematic device. Winusb is a generic usb driver supported by windows vista. Its used the hid technology, so no need to install any driver in windows system and is easy to use. Windows 10 usb xhci compliant host controller code 10 i just upgraded to windows 10 from 7 and i find that the usb xhci compliant host controller cannot start code 10 none of my usb 3. Sample program using usb peripheral human interface device class driver phid to communicate via usb with usb host. Stop racking your brain and start using ahid dynamic link library a simple way to interface usb hid. Usb hid device issue after september 10, 2019kb4515384 os build 18362. The device registers on windows 7 ive tried three computers and it works on all of them.

Hid over usb overview windows drivers microsoft docs. To find the latest driver, including windows 10 drivers, choose from our list of most popular microsoft usb downloads or search our driver archive for the driver that fits your specific usb model and your pcs operating system. The driver enables applications to access devices that dont fit. Usb classes, host drivers class, generic, and vendorspecific, windows tips, linux, mac, and other host oses. This driver has been enhanced to include new classes of hid devices from touchpads. Most modern operating systems ship with drivers for standard hid mouse. Windows 10 should reinstall the usb driver automatically upon reboot. Usb hid host driver for windows usb hid devices are widely used in control and electronics in general. For more information, see developing windows drivers for usb host controllers. Silicon laboratories usbxpress, which includes a set of custom drivers, firmware routines, and host routines that enable usb communication. The usb device hid example can be tested on a windows pc using the. When i plug in the device to a windows 10 machine, the hid device is not registered. Linux and the device itself didnt cared thats why i also ruled that out as source during the time i brought the question here.

You can develop a custom host controller driver that communicates with the usb host controller extension ucx driver. But on the host side, it is still hard to develop a driver. This class is not used for usb host controllers and hubs. The installation had been done using apples bootcamp software.

Expand other devices and you should see an unknown device. Use an usb cable to connect your development board to the host pc and power up. Using android to communicate with a usb hid device stack. Hid related specifications and tools device class definition hid.

Hidclass devices simplify usb communication one step further by using a standardized, flexible driver that comes preinstalled with all commonlyused operating systems. Press simultaneously the windows and r keys on your keyboard. It assumes that the device will respond to a received packet by immediately sending a response. How to enable windows software trace logging under booting and s3s5 states.

The device manager says device could not be started. Usb device descriptor failed solved windows 10 forums. At the bottom of the usb driver stack is the host controller driver. The human interface device hid example shows simple data exchange between the usb device and an usb host computer. It is a windows driver archive executable that installs usbcdc class driver for virtual com port device. I have a usb hid device that i can communicate with in windows. Usb hid device issue after september 10, 2019kb4515384. Uploaded on 342019, downloaded 2376 times, receiving a 94100 rating by 1456 users.

Sample program using usb peripheral human interface. In windows, open up device manager the easiest way to do this is just hit the windows key and type device manager itll be the first result. How to enable windows software trace preprocessor logging under s0 state. Data communication with a connected hid device usb mouse, usb keyboard. For handling common function logic for usb devices.

The driver update utility downloads and installs your drivers quickly and easily. Hid over usb is also optimized to take advantage of selective suspend. This is usb controlled relay board with 2 channels. Windows vista, microsoft provides the hid class driver hidclass. So this kept happening before and then it stopped being problematic for a whileunfortunately the issue has once again returned. Hid usb host driver dll for windows can be used with composite devices support of identical usb devices on different usb ports including automatic device detection multithreaded approach for non blocking data transfer to use with input and output reports allows different report ids recommended for low and high throughput version 042019. To find the latest driver, including windows 10 drivers, choose from our list of most popular asus usb downloads or search our driver archive for the driver that fits your specific usb model and your pcs operating system. Get bluetooth working on windows 10 on mac book pro. I am able to find the device, enumerate it, get its only available interface, get the only available endpoint 0, and determine what type of endpoint it is transfer interrupt from device.

This is a command line tool for accessing usb hid devices. For developers of usb devices in the human interface device hid class. Each usb hid interface communicates with the host using either a control. The needful firmware for the devices is provided by the manufacturers. Windows 10 usb xhci compliant host controller code 10. Download microsoft usb drivers for windows 10, 8, 7, xp. The problem is that, in windows 10 device manager, my bluetooth usb host controller found in other devices shows that no drivers are installed. Easy to use excelent for learning how to program for usb hid generates working applications source code in a various project formats visual studio, borland generates stable example code for both host and device stable in my experience high performance if hid can even be said to have high performance in the first place. Usb host human interface device class driver hhid renesas. Chose the second option on the pop up to browse your computer for the driver software.

The examples accesses the board leds and push buttons from the usb host computer using the hid client program. Uploaded on 4242019, downloaded 6562 times, receiving a 79100 rating by 4467 users. What is the best usb library to communicate with usb hid. How to fix usb ports not working or not recognized windows 10, 8. There are many microcontrollers from many manufacturers with builtin usb support. Host applications and device firmware to work with them. Where can i find windows 10 bluetooth dri apple community. Follow the steps above to access the device manager, then plug in the device youre experiencing driver difficulties with.

This topic lists the microsoftprovided drivers for the supported usb device classes. In computing, the usb human interface device class usb hid class is a part of the usb. Rightclick the device and choose update driver software. Usbserial sdk installer this is the master installer file that will install the windows software library with examples, windows host driver, configuration utility and related documentation usbserial windows driver installer this file will install the windows host drivers only. The pc should recognize the hid device and install the correct driver automatically. See detailed description to find out if you need this file. Usb xhci compliant host controller driver for windows 7 32 bit, windows 7 64 bit, windows 10, 8, xp. How to fix usb error digital signature code 52 error. The ahid library is a dynamic link library dll and can be used with. The driver update utility for microsoft devices is intelligent software which automatically recognizes your computers operating system and usb model and finds the most uptodate drivers for it. Usb basic host and peripheral driver application note document number. Usb was the first supported hid transport in windows.

1187 186 1557 1630 908 402 661 1166 169 1236 767 665 1045 1210 1629 768 1058 1354 1567 1647 955 852 612 907 7 1272 805 383 1225 690 112 1031 1412 1059 420 891 141 888 109 248 1043 910